Not only the Moon: it was announced yesterday that there are hundreds of satellites in Earth’s orbit

Over the centuries of space exploration, scientists have discovered that the Moon is not the only satellite in the Solar System that orbits the Earth. In addition to it, there are asteroids and clusters of interplanetary dust in Earth’s orbit, according to LiveScience. When the Earth was formed, about 4.5 billion years ago, there was no moon in its orbit, scientists say. Its appearance is attributed to the big bang, when the Mars-sized protoplanet Theia collided with Earth, about 4.4 billion years ago. Photo: rfphoto/Depositphotos As a result of the explosion, pieces of the Earth’s crust were thrown into the air and, according to a 2022 study published in The Astrophysical Journal Letters, it was these rocky fragments that combined to form the Moon. What is known about other satellites? Scientists emphasize that it is almost impossible to name the exact number of satellites in Earth’s orbit. They are much smaller than the Moon and are called temporary, because they are not constantly in the Earth’s orbit. In 2006, for example, the asteroid 2006 RH120, up to 6 meters wide, orbited our planet. He stayed there for 18 months. In March 2020, asteroid CD3, up to 3.5 m in diameter, left Earth’s orbit. Before that, it had been there for three years. In the same year, scientists also spotted the so-called temporary mini-moon SO 2020, which returned to space in early 2021. Later, scientists investigated that SO 2020 was not a natural moon, it was the remains of a rocket booster from the 1960s. What else is in Earth’s orbit? In addition to satellites that periodically appear in the Earth’s orbit, there are space objects that NASA calls quasi-satellites. These space rocks revolve around the Sun in the same way as the Earth, so they stay close to our planet during its entire 365-day rotation period. For example, the quasi-moon of Kamoaleva moves under the influence of solar gravity. According to scientists, it rotates around the Earth on a trajectory similar to a corkscrew. Some space objects, such as asteroid 2010 TK7, are called satellites because they fall under the unique gravity of the Sun-Earth or Earth-Moon systems. According to NASA, the gravity of the two larger bodies creates regions of centripetal force, called Lagrange points, that hold the smaller objects in place at gravitationally stable points in space. Two Lagrange points – L4 and L5 – form an equilateral triangle with the Earth, and objects captured at these points fall into the same line with the Earth and join its orbit around the Sun. Photo: lexaarts/Depositphotos These triangles can also contain particles of interplanetary dust, also known as “ghost moons” or Kordylewski clouds, after the Polish astronomer who first described them in the 1960s. According to Gabor Horvath, an astronomer at Etves Lorand University in Hungary, such clouds would never form a more solid body like the Moon.
